Role overview
A staffing partner supporting an automotive-sector business is looking for a contract Paralegal to assist its legal team with day-to-day matters. This role supports attorneys with research, document preparation, case file organization, and coordination on legal workflows.
Key responsibilities
- Support attorneys by researching legal precedents, checking facts, and drafting legal paperwork.
- Perform legal research to help with ongoing matters, defense preparation, or the start of legal actions.
- Draft letters and legal documents such as summonses, complaints, motions, responses, and subpoenas while working under attorney or paralegal supervision.
- Review legal publications and assist with broader research tasks.
- Help newly admitted lawyers prepare materials for submission to the court.
- Gather supporting records, including employment files, medical records, and other relevant documentation.
- Join legal meetings, client interviews, hearings, or depositions and capture notes accurately.
- Keep law library materials, case files, and other legal records organized and current.
- Prepare and process litigation documents, including summonses, subpoenas, complaints, appeals, motions, and pretrial agreements.
